HomeMy WebLinkAboutMINUTES - 03232010 - C.37RECOMMENDATION(S): APPROVE Appropriation Adjustment No. 5062 authorizing new revenue in Airport Fixed Assets (BU 0843) in the amount of $20,603 from accumulated depreciation and salvage and appropriating it to purchase one replacement vehicle for the Airports Department. FISCAL IMPACT: This action provides appropriations from depreciation and estimated salvage for the replacement of one vehicle. The estimated purchase cost of $22,350 will be funded with accumulated depreciation ($19,603), estimated salvage ($1,000), and funds ($1,747) from the Airport Department 2009/10 Budget. BACKGROUND: The Airport Department is replacing one vehicle that is 16 years old and is not cost effective to repair or maintain. The purchase will be funded with accumulated depreciation, salvage, and funds from the FY2009/10 budget. CONSEQUENCE OF NEGATIVE ACTION: Continuing repair costs will significantly impact the Airport Department's operations APPROVE OTHER RECOMMENDATION OF CNTY ADMINISTRATOR RECOMMENDATION OF BOARD COMMITTEE Action of Board On: 03/23/2010 APPROVED AS RECOMMENDED OTHER Clerks Notes: VOTE OF SUPERVISORS AYE:John Gioia, District I Supervisor Gayle B.
